Background

The M23 rebels, a notorious armed group in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C), have seized control of Bukavu Airport. This development comes at a critical time as the country prepares to host the African Union Summit, raising concerns about security and stability in the region.

Key Developments

  • Strategic Location: Bukavu Airport is a vital transportation hub in the eastern part of the DRC, making its capture a significant strategic gain for the rebels.
  • Timing: The takeover occurs just days before the African Union Summit, which is set to bring together leaders from across the continent to discuss pressing issues, including regional security.
  • Security Concerns: The capture has heightened fears about the safety of summit attendees and the potential for further destabilization in the region.

Implications for the African Union Summit

The capture of Bukavu Airport by M23 rebels poses several challenges for the upcoming African Union Summit:

  • Logistical Challenges: The airport’s seizure could disrupt travel plans for delegates and complicate logistics for the event.
  • Focus on Security: The situation underscores the need for robust security measures and may shift the summit’s focus towards addressing regional conflicts and peacekeeping efforts.
  • International Attention: The incident draws global attention to the ongoing conflict in the DRC, potentially influencing international diplomatic and humanitarian responses.

Conclusion

The capture of Bukavu Airport by M23 rebels is a significant development with far-reaching implications for the Democratic Republic of Congo and the African Union Summit. As the region grapples with security challenges, the international community will be closely monitoring the situation, emphasizing the need for effective conflict resolution and peacekeeping strategies.
